What age appropriates for kids to sleep in a bunk bed?
Many manufacturers advise that children aged six and older can securely utilize bunk beds. Younger children may be at risk of climbing and falling from the upper bed.
2. How do I maintain a bunk bed?
Regularly check for wobbling by guaranteeing bolts and screws are tightened. Tidy the bed frames with a soft wet cloth, and prevent utilizing harsh chemicals that can harm the finish.
3. Can bunk beds be transformed into single beds?
Lots of bunk beds, especially metal ones, featured the choice to be separated into two single beds. It uses more adaptability as needs change in time.
4. How do I select the right size bunk bed?
Consider the room size, how numerous users it will accommodate, and the age of the users. Procedure the offered vertical space to ensure the bunk bed fits conveniently without running the risk of headroom.
5. Are bunk beds safe?
Yes, as long as correct security procedures are taken. Try to find beds with guardrails, a durable frame, and top quality building to make sure stability and safety.
